Step-by-Step Guide to Making Crispy Feta Pita Chips

Now that you’re familiar with the ingredients that contribute to the deliciousness of crispy feta pita chips, it’s time to dive into the preparation process. This step-by-step guide will walk you through making these delectable snacks, ensuring that even novice cooks can follow along with ease.

Step 1: Preheat the Oven

Begin by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). A properly preheated oven is crucial for achieving that perfect crispy texture. While the oven heats, you can start preparing the other components.

Step 2: Prepare the Pita Bread

Take your whole wheat pita bread and slice it into triangles. Each pita can be cut into six or eight wedges, depending on your preference for chip size. The more uniform the pieces are, the more evenly they will bake.

Step 3: Season the Chips

In a large mixing bowl, combine the sliced pita chips with olive oil, garlic powder, dried oregano, smoked paprika, black pepper, and sea salt. Make sure to coat each piece evenly for a consistent flavor throughout. You can use your hands to toss the chips gently or a spatula to ensure all pieces are well-seasoned.

Step 4: Arrange on Baking Sheet

Lay the seasoned pita chips in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Be sure not to overcrowd the chips, as this can lead to uneven baking. Spacing them out allows for better airflow, resulting in crispy chips.

Step 5: Bake to Perfection

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for approximately 10-15 minutes. Keep a close eye on the chips during the last few minutes of baking, as they can quickly go from perfectly crispy to overly browned. You want them to be golden brown and fragrant.

Step 6: Add Feta Cheese

Once the pita chips are done baking, remove them from the oven and sprinkle crumbled feta cheese over the hot chips. The residual heat will slightly melt the feta, allowing it to adhere to the chips while enhancing their flavor.

Step 7: Garnish and Serve

For a finishing touch, sprinkle the freshly chopped parsley over the chips, adding a vibrant color and flavor contrast. Serve your crispy feta pita chips warm, and watch them disappear as friends and family enjoy this delectable treat.

Cutting the Pita: Techniques for Uniformity

When it comes to cutting your pita bread, uniformity is key. This ensures that all pieces bake at the same rate, preventing some from becoming overly crispy while others remain chewy. Here’s how to achieve perfectly cut pita chips:

1. Choose Your Pita: You can use regular or whole wheat pita bread, depending on your preference.

2. Slices: Start by cutting each pita in half to separate the two pockets. Then, lay the halves flat and slice them into triangles or strips, depending on your desired chip shape. Aim for pieces that are roughly the same size, about 1 inch wide, to ensure even cooking.

3. Separate Layers: If you’re using thicker pitas, you might want to separate the two layers of the pita pocket before cutting them. This will give you thinner chips that are more likely to achieve that satisfying crunch.

Baking Tips: Importance of Monitoring for Optimal Results

Baking your pita chips requires attention to detail. Here are essential tips for achieving the perfect bake:

1. Spread the Chips: Arrange the seasoned pita chips in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Avoid overcrowding the pan, as this can lead to uneven baking.

2. Baking Time: Bake the pita chips in the preheated oven for about 10-12 minutes. Keep an eye on them, as baking times may vary based on your oven and the thickness of your pita.

3. Flipping: Halfway through the baking time, take the chips out and give them a gentle flip. This helps achieve an even golden color and crispiness on both sides.

4. Cooling: Once they are golden brown, remove them from the oven and let them c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es. They will continue to crisp up as they cool.

Ingredients
  

2 large whole wheat pita breads

1 cup crumbled feta cheese

3 tablespoons olive oil

1 teaspoon garlic powder

1 teaspoon dried oregano

½ teaspoon smoked paprika

¼ teaspoon black pepper

Sea salt, to taste

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)

Instructions
 

Preheat the Oven: Begin by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). Prepare a ba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per to prevent sticking and make cleanup easier.

    Cut the Pita: Take each pita bread and, using a sharp knife or a pizza cutter, slice it into sixths to create triangular chips. Make sure the cuts are even for consistent cooking.

      Prepare the Seasoning: In a small mixing bowl, combine the olive oil, garlic powder, dried oregano, smoked paprika, and black pepper. Stir well until you achieve a smooth, thin paste that will evenly coat the pita.

        Coat the Pita Chips: Transfer the pita triangles into a large mixing bowl. Drizzle the prepared olive oil mixture over the pita pieces. Use your hands or a spatula to toss them gently, ensuring that each piece is thoroughly coated with the flavorful mixture.

          Add the Feta Cheese: Sprinkle the crumbled feta cheese over the coated pita chips. Carefully toss again until the feta is evenly distributed, ensuring that it clings to the pita pieces wherever possible.

            Bake to Crisp Perfection: Lay the coated pita chips in a single layer on your prepared baking sheet. Place them in the preheated oven and bake for 12-15 minutes. Make sure to turn the chips halfway through baking for even crispiness and a golden color.

              Cool and Garnish: Once the chips are beautifully crispy, remove them from the oven. Allow them to cool slightly on the baking sheet. Before serving, sprinkle with sea salt to taste and garnish with chopped fresh parsley for a pop of color and flavor.

                Serve and Enjoy: These crispy feta pita chips are best enjoyed warm or at room temperature. They make a delightful snack or dipping companion for your favorite sauces and salsas!

                  Prep Time: 10 minutes | Total Time: 25 minutes | Servings: 4
